I get most of my basic parts from either Maplin (resistors and connectors) or Farnell (semiconductors , decoupling caps etc.), but I tend not to buy valves or film caps in the UK since they are generally rather cheaper on the continent. I have had good service from BTB in Germany and Vintage HiFi in Italy.
However, if you are looking for a specific exotic part it is worth trying Michael's Electronics Emporium - I have had good service from him, and his prices are fair.

I forgot to mention that I have had excellent dealings with Sowter, as well as with Variable Voltage Technology on the Isle of Wight, who make transformers and chokes to order.
